What blockchain does Naka Bodhi Token use? Is it its own blockchain or built on top of another?
Naka Bodhi Token (NBOT) is a token that operates on the Ethereum blockchain. It is not its own separate blockchain but rather a token built on the Ethereum network, utilizing the ERC-20 token standard. This means that NBOT leverages Ethereum’s infrastructure for transactions and smart contracts.
